CNN
-
멋쟁이 사자처럼 13주차 회고카테고리 없음 2022. 12. 8. 17:45
CNN(Convolutional Neural Networks) CNN 기본 개념 DNN으로 이미지 데이터를 처리한다고 했을 때 데이터를 1차원 벡터 형태로 처리하여 다루기 때문에 인접 공간에 대한 정보를 잃어버리게 되고 입력값이 커져서 계산이 오래 걸리는 단점이 있다. CNN은 이러한 문제점을 보완한 방법이다. CNN은 기본적으로 Convolution과 Pooling의 연속적인 반복으로 구성되어있다. Convolution(filters) => 필터(filters)를 랜덤하게 여러 장 만든다. 각 필터의 사이즈는 kernel_size 로 정함 => 필터를 이미지에 통과시켜서 합성곱 연산을 하여 나온 결과로 특징을 추출한다. => 이러한 패턴을 여러 장 만들어 패턴을 분류하고 피쳐를 추출한다. Pooling..